[UPDATE:] Both children have been found safe.

The Elmira City Police Department is asking for public assistance in locating two missing toddlers from the Southern Tier, who may be in the Syracuse area.

According to Syracuse.com, Namia Brown and her little brother, Juelz Brown, have been missing from Elmira since March 27 based on a report from the state Missing Persons Clearinghouse. Namia is 2. Juelz is 1.

Police believe that both Namia and Juelz are with their mother in Syracuse. Korea Crain, 21, does not currently have custody of the children.

Here's some information provided by police about the appearance of each toddler and their mother:

  • Namia is about 3 feet, 5 inches tall and weighs about 45 pounds. She has black hair and brown eyes. When she was last seen, Namia was wearing black pants, a black shirt and sandals.
  • Juelz is about 3 feet, 3 inches tall and weighs about 30 pounds. He has black hair and brown eyes. When he was last seen, Juelz was wearing a black Mickey Mouse sweat suit.
  • Crain is 21 years old. She is 5 feet, 5 inches tall and weighs about 140 pounds. Crain has black hair and brown eyes.
